Sumario:This article is an expanded, more thorough version of a paper presented at the Seminar on Development Theory, about the international crisis, hosted by the UNAM Institute for Economic Research. It includes a historical and theoretical introduction, followed by three parts and a brief conclusion. The three parts are a) relations between the world crisis and the U.S. economy; b) the current course of the crisis, its localization in Western Europe, and probable international consequences, and c) the consequences for Mexico in the more general framework of Latin America.
